Scaling required because Partial (TV) color range videos at 8-bit has 16-235 of luma versus 0-255 in Full (PC). For well scaled videos (Full or Partial range), almost all gradations of bright are visible. The detection sign contain "black" rectangles (large size) 16 14 12 10 8 4 0 of bright, and "white" rectangles (large size) 234 236 238 240 244 248 252 255 of bright. The test based only on horizontal position of the sampling point, it may not work for complex filtering like bilinear, bicubic etc. The match ensures that the named sampling technique is in use. The stripes matches to the corresponding triangle pointers only one at the time. These 2 stripes points to used chroma sampling technique. The greenish for centered sampling (JPEG) and reddish for co-sited to odd columns sampling (MPEG2). Two colored vertical stripes about 2 pixels wide. In case of two thick color stripes, probably you are working with other subsampling or at different scale. The upper part of the test square can has vertical gray stripes or solid gray plate. ![]() This test only applies to the videos with 4:2:0, 4:2:2, 4:1:1 subsampling. Unfortunately, color bars are hard to understand by casual users. Professional studios places color bars at the beginning of the video for this purposes. To view created footage in the right way (true color) you must ensure that all stages of the post production (including web hosts) doesn't introduce color error in your videos.
